Merging code can often be complex and punctuated with confusion and frustration, especially when there are multiple contributors working in various branches pushing code up simultaneously. When changes made in branches conflict, it can be a particularly difficult situation that requires special attention and resolution. Fortunately, there are software solutions that can help alleviate the strain and simplify the process of resolving merge conflicts.

One software in particular, tailored to the Salesforce platform, is designed to help enterprises manage the complexities of their software releases. This solution provides project teams with the toolset to perform functions such as quick deployments, simultaneous control over multiple Salesforce environments, tracking of changes over time, and ensuring the accuracy and security of changes.

The solution is developed to help organizations better manage their software releases – consolidated into one dashboard, it renders all the different environments and branches onto one page, rendering a visual overview of all the different contributions and changes which have been made. Its interactive interface allows users to easily view the work of other contributors and pinpoint potential conflicts. This helps with identifying merge conflicts between branches, giving users the ability to easily pinpoint and resolve those conflicts in one central location.

The software also contains a data backup and restore feature, allowing for quick restoration of prior versions of data or metadata. This feature ensures that data is always secure, eliminating the possibility of lost or corrupted files. Additionally, the vital security and configuration settings of an enterprise’s processes remain trackable and easily recoverable.

The solution allows for both Git and Metadata API integrations, providing the ability to stage and control parallel deployments across multiple environments and usings. This ensures that synchronization is quick and easy, allowing organizations to confidently and securely accept changes and access data with ease. Additionally, the software also provides comprehensive notifications, alerting users as to when conflicts arise and if a branch deploys fit with the organization’s standards for security and accuracy.

Altogether, the software solution provides a fast, secure and organized solution for release management, helping organizations to maintain control over their software process, resolve conflicts quickly and proceed confidently with new software experiences for their customers. The software’s comprehensive suite of features allows organizations to better manage their development projects, reducing the complexity and stress associated with resolving merge conflicts.


“Flosum is the best native release management tool that you will fall in love with. I have gained confidence in my role and has given me the ability to view release management from a whole different perspective.”

Faizan Ali

Faizan Ali
Salesforce Consultant at Turnitin